CONSTRUCTING DATA PIPELINES FOR CONTEMPORARY ANALYTICS

Constructing Data Pipelines for Contemporary Analytics

Constructing Data Pipelines for Contemporary Analytics

Blog Article

In today's data-driven world, organizations require robust data pipelines to successfully support their analytics initiatives. A well-designed data pipeline streamlines the movement and transformation of data from its source to analytical tools, facilitating timely and precise insights. Implementing modern data pipelines demands a thorough understanding of data sources, processing techniques, and analytical requirements.

Key considerations encompass data governance, security, scalability, and efficiency. Furthermore, embracing cloud-based architectures can improve the flexibility and stability of modern data pipelines. By website leveraging best practices and cutting-edge technologies, organizations can build robust data pipelines that drive their analytics objectives.

Taming Big Data: The Art and Science of Data Engineering

Data engineering is thefield that crafts the structures necessary to harness the massive power of big data. It's a intricate blend of art and technology, requiring a deep grasp of both the abstract and the applied aspects of data.

Data engineers collaborate with a range of individuals, from business analysts to developers, to define the goals for data flows. They create these pipelines, which ingest raw data from a variety of sources, preparing it for analysis by other teams.

The role of a data engineer is constantly evolving as the domain of big data expands. They must stay at the leading edge of advancements to guarantee that their infrastructure are efficient.

Constructing Robust and Scalable Data Infrastructures

Developing robust and scalable data infrastructures is essential for organizations that depend on data-driven decisions. A well-designed infrastructure enables the efficient gathering , storage, manipulation, and evaluation of vast amounts of data. Moreover, it should be resilient against failures and competent to scale smoothly to accommodate increasing data demands.

  • Essential considerations when designing data infrastructures include:
  • Content types and sources
  • Retention requirements
  • Computational needs
  • Protection measures
  • Adaptability

Adopting proven architectures and exploiting cloud-based services can significantly enhance the robustness and scalability of data infrastructures. Continuous monitoring, tuning, and maintenance are crucial to ensure the long-term health of these systems.

The Realm of Data Engineering

Data engineering stands as a vital link connecting the worlds of business and technology. These dedicated professionals architect raw data into meaningful insights, fueling tactical decision-making across organizations. Through advanced tools and techniques, data engineers construct robust data pipelines, ensuring the smooth flow of information throughout an organization's ecosystem.

From Raw to Refined: The Data Engineer's Journey

A data engineer's journey is a fascinating one, often beginning with raw, unprocessed information. Their primary goal is to refine this crude material into a valuable asset that can be utilized by developers. This demands a deep understanding of storage technologies and the capacity to design efficient data pipelines.

  • Data engineers are often tasked with gathering data from a variety of origins, such as logs.
  • Scrubbing this data is a crucial step, as it ensures that the data is reliable.
  • Once the data has been refined, it can be stored into a data repository for further exploration.

Leveraging Automation in Data Engineering Processes

Data engineering processes often involve repetitive and time-consuming tasks. Automating these operations can significantly enhance efficiency and free up data engineers to focus on more complex challenges. A variety of tools and technologies are available for leveraging automation in data engineering workflows. These include orchestration tools that provide features for scheduling data pipelines, ETL processes, and other critical tasks. By adopting automation, data engineering teams can accelerate their workflows, reduce errors, and provide valuable insights more rapidly.

  • Advantages
  • Enhanced productivity
  • Reduced errors

Report this page